When the world's first Djokovic was trapped in the whirlpool of public opinion due to the vaccine exemption incident, Nadal, who is also the 20th Grand Slam champion, is already actively preparing for the 2022 Australian Open and recently won the first victory of the new season.
On January 6, Beijing time, the top seed of the tournament, Nadal, in the first leg of the 2022 ATP250 Melbourne Series, took only 1 hour and 31 minutes to defeat qualifier Birankis 6-2, 7-5, locking up his first singles victory in the 2022 season.

It is worth mentioning that this is the spaniard's second victory on the Tour after 154 days since losing to South African player Harris in the third round of the Washington tournament on August 5 last year.
In August last year, the Spaniard chose to retire due to a foot injury, and did not return until the Abu Dhabi exhibition tournament at the end of last year.

After reviewing the match, Nadal started well and quickly won the first set 6-2, and then in the second set, with the advantage of one more break set, he quickly established a 2-0 lead. But then, Birankis began to counterattack, and the two sides fought until they were 5-5 draws.
In the crucial second set of the 11th set, the experienced Nadal improved his form, breaking the opponent's serve while finally winning the game 7-5.
According to statistics, in the whole game, Nadal's winning points and unforced errors were equal, all 18. In terms of break efficiency, 8 break points were obtained and 5 of them were successfully cashed in.

Nadal's victory over world-ranked 104th-placed Birangis is his 40th consecutive win over players outside the 50th place, with his last loss to a player outside the 50th place going back to the second round of the 2019 Acapulco tournament, when he lost to 72nd-ranked Kyrgios.
